Transaction 0065405dce1a3c5877c86f947fc2ee63eb2b5da4a924fc78c12d27a206d8e109

1 Input
2 Outputs
  • 0065405dce1a3c5877c86f947fc2ee63eb2b5da4a924fc78c12d27a206d8e109:0
  • value  1389515
    address  13Ld4gRDdTmiDYTeeBnNGKuFxETjSYD36V
  • 0065405dce1a3c5877c86f947fc2ee63eb2b5da4a924fc78c12d27a206d8e109:1
  • value  49280595
    address  1AbRhW6gCieDNj7euM29fyBmNKw5tfCo9j